Because of the increasing of LSI circuit scale, intellectual property (IP) design to reuse the property effectively, becames important. In this report, we use a parameterization on VHDL for the reuse of the design property. A designed architecture is based on the proposed LSI description in which a structure selection is possible. It is relized by using FPGA. The FPGA (Field Programmable Gate Array) is a kind of programmable devices. It has several types and is re-writable many times. In the case of small number of production for a special purpose DSP, the cost can be reduced by using FPGA. This report proposes a hardware architecture to realize the PCA (Principal Component Analysis) using FPGA. We show the method to realize the designed filter and the experimental results for the realized hardware.
